In Mile Four, Bamenda, residents face long and unpredictable electricity outages from the national grid. Officials say technical problems and lower water at hydro stations have reduced power and led to rationing.

In mid-January 2026 neighbours pooled money to buy a community transformer. Many households also installed decentralized solar systems to get light and run small appliances. Local sellers report that solar panels are becoming cheaper and technicians say Bamenda’s strong sunlight suits solar setups.

The outages disturb students and local services. Some groups are planning larger solar systems to keep essential activities running when the grid fails.
